Optimizing Document Security and Compliance
In today's virtual landscape, Document Management System guaranteeing document security is paramount. Organizations must implement robust measures to protect sensitive information from unauthorized disclosure.
Conformance with governing standards is also essential. Failure to adhere these requirements can lead to severe consequences.
To optimize document security and adherence, organizations should implement a multi-faceted approach. This embraces measures such as:
* **Enforcing access control policies** to limit who can view, edit, or share documents.
* **Protecting sensitive data** both in transit and at rest.
* **Conducting regular security audits** to assess vulnerabilities.
* **Offering employee training** on best practices for document handling and security.
By adopting a comprehensive approach, organizations can successfully secure their documents and ensure adherence.
